I would like to move my .ASP application to you windows hosting I use Absolute Banner Manager XE - Version 2.0 from xigla.com and i need some folder permission for have this application run properly. can I create my own folder and set the different and needed folder permission ? Please let me know regards
Yes you can. First you would connect to our server via FTP. Once connected you will create a subfolder in your root. Once that is done, you will use IIS 7 Manager to connect to our server. Then from there you can either go to the Authentication and Authorization Rule manager to edit the permission settings.
So I cannot set permission for example 755 by my Dreamweaver ftp connection ? but i can do from the domain manager ?
First off 755 is a unix-based permission, but to make it clear, you are not allowed direct access to our ACL, but through IIS 7 Manager you can restrict the access to specified folder. The permission 755 which is used by unix essentially means full read and write access. You should already have this in your root. That is how the permission is set when the account is created. And when you create a subfolder under the root, that subfolder will inherit the permission from the root which is also full read and write access.
